#859c13 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#859c13 is composed of 52.2% red, 61.2% green and 7.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 87.8%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 70.1 degrees, a saturation of 78.3% and a lightness of 34.3%. #859c13 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ff26 with #0b3900. Closest websafe color is: #999900.

Shades and Tints of #859c13

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e1002 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#859c13

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#585956 is the less saturated color, while #8ea906 is the most saturated one.
